Brazil vs United Kingdom: Merchandise exports to low- and middle-income economies in Sub-Saharan Africa (% of total merchandise exports)
Side-by-side comparison from World Bank Open Data.
In , Brazil's Merchandise exports to low- and middle-income economies in Sub-Saharan Africa (% of total merchandise exports) was 1.85, compared to United Kingdom's 1.57. That makes Brazil's value 18.3% higher than United Kingdom's.
